## Break-Glass: LintScribe Admin

If LintScribe's rule engine locks out all maintainers (usually after a failed config migration), use break-glass access. This bypasses the normal approval chain and is audited. Only use when both senior maintainers are unreachable. Rotate the passphrase after every use and log the incident in the maintenance journal. The current recovery passphrase is recorded directly below.

recovery phrase for fajeg-kawep: druix-gorius-briax-ulaeth-fraox-lammir-pelox-jormir-pelwyn-julir

Subject: DeployBot cut-over done

Future maintainers: we moved DeployBot off the legacy Quillhook relay to the new Marrowgate gateway last night. Status queries now hit the Ferndale cluster directly. Old relay decommissions Friday. Rollback is a single config revert; no schema changes. Alerts routed through the Pebbletree channel as before. Current service configuration values are listed below.

settings of hadug-fahap:
[fraion]
port = 7000
region = south-2
host = fraion.halixdata.test
team = rusath
timeout_ms = 2000
retries = 8

Audience: Board of Greywick Analytics

This page documents the planned price increase for legacy customers on the Cartwheel data subscription. Accounts provisioned before the platform consolidation pay rates roughly twelve percent below current list. The proposal raises these accounts to within five percent of list pricing over three quarters, with written notice each cycle. Support obligations are unchanged. Finance projects modest churn, concentrated in the smallest tier. The confidential note on the associated business plan appears below.

board note of tawip-fajop: Lamwynix Holdings is in early talks to buy Tammirax Works for about $473.8 million. The Istax launch date is November 23, and nothing goes to the press before then. Legal wants the Aldielek Partners term sheet countersigned before May 19.

## Configuration: Canary Gating

Welcome aboard! Driftwell's canary deploys won't promote to full rollout unless the gating rules pass. By default we require error rates under 0.5% and p95 latency within 10% of baseline for 15 minutes. You can tweak thresholds in `canary.rules.yml`, but please don't loosen them without a heads-up in the deploys channel. The gate checker also needs to authenticate against the Pulsegate API before it can read rollout metrics, so add the credential line below to your local env.

sealed setting: ARCHIVE_KEY3=bd6